QUOTE(Albert B @ Nov 23 2017, 06:48 PM)
According to the Haynes manual there is an access hole
where you can free a stuck pad. I am not sure how it works
or where it is, from the diagram it appears to be near the cable
entry point.

If your pad is stuck due to water or left unused for sometime,
it could be the friction material sticking to the drum. Sometimes,
the stuck pad pops free after trying to drive the car forwards &
reverse. If that does not work, after removing the wheel, tapping
lightly on the drum with a hammer can sometimes free it. If this
does not work, removing the lock nut, bearing and drum may work.
Thanks Albert. Call mechanic and came over my house. They tried loosen the shose but not working. Finally have to remove the brake drum (difficult) and drive to workshop without brake drum! biggrin.gif . Cost about rm234 to change cylinderes, shoses, oil and labour for both rear wheel. sad.gif . Again, thank you for your info. Btw before this happend, every times I released the handbrake, there was a sound like the shose pad is hard to release.
